At the training session for media agencies on sustainable development in 2024 with the theme "Towards sustainable development and Net Zero target through nature-based solutions (NbS)", Mr. Nguyen Quang Vinh, Vice President of the Vietnam Federation of Commerce and Industry (VCCI), Chairman of the Vietnam Business Council for Sustainable Development (VBCSD), commented that for businesses, financial capital is important, but there are two other equally important sources of capital that seem to be forgotten and not valued, which are social capital and natural capital. Meanwhile, sustainable development with natural solutions brings dual benefits to businesses in that it both solves natural challenges and brings sustainable economic benefits, enhancing the value and reputation of the business.

Accordingly, NbS is understood as using ecosystems and natural processes to address social, economic and environmental challenges. NbS protects and restores nature while bringing economic and social benefits to people. According to the World Bank (WB), this group of solutions is expected to contribute 37% of greenhouse gas emissions reductions by 2030 under the Paris Agreement, while also bringing additional benefits such as enhancing resilience and resilience of the environment and ecosystems to natural disasters.

At COP 26, Prime Minister Pham Minh Chinh also emphasized the viewpoint that “All actions to respond to climate change must be based on nature, with people at the center and the subject of sustainable development”. This continues to be the “compass”, the motto of action for all levels of government and people, affirming Vietnam’s responsibility in responding to climate change and restoring nature.

If at COP-27, for the first time, nature-based solutions (NbS) were mentioned in the overarching decision, at COP-28, this was a highlight that was highly appreciated and discussed by experts, organizations and businesses. COP28 also announced a new funding of up to 186.6 million USD for projects/initiatives on nature and climate, with a special focus on restoring forests, mangroves, land resources and oceans. At the same time, in the COP28 Joint Statement on scaling up finance and investment for climate and nature, investment funds were also required to be used through nature-based solutions, ecosystem-based approaches, thereby using resources and financial resources effectively, comprehensively and equitably. Through these commitments, leaders of countries and organizations at COP28 affirmed that NbS solutions “remain central, prioritized and funded”, and will be deployed and replicated more strongly.

According to experts, there are 5 steps to implement NbS for businesses, including: Assessing and determining business needs and available resources; Building strategies and plans to integrate into business strategies; Developing and implementing projects; Monitoring and evaluating implementation; Raising awareness - training.

However, to pursue this model, according to Ms. Pham Thi Cam Nhung - Climate - Energy Program Coordinator (World Wide Fund for Nature in Vietnam - WWF Vietnam), businesses also face many difficulties, especially financial issues.

To facilitate businesses to develop based on nature, Ms. Pham Cam Nhung made 4 recommendations, including: Establishing mechanisms, policies, and incentives for natural solutions; Exploiting the potential of the carbon market with mutual benefits between the environment, society and business profits; Integrating NbS into business models and proving economic efficiency. In particular, there should be preferential policies for businesses when investing in the NbS model.

Sharing about the sustainable development journey of Traphaco Joint Stock Company, Ms. Dao Thuy Ha, Deputy General Director of Traphaco, said that Traphaco has chosen sustainable development as the mission of the enterprise. 15 years ago, the enterprise developed the GreenPlan sustainable medicinal herb development project, with many medicinal herb growing/harvesting areas according to GACP-WHO standards. Traphaco's growing areas are built according to the 4-house model (household, business, scientist and state) and apply advanced cultivation techniques to ensure high quality. Traphaco supports people in planting, caring for and harvesting products in growing areas according to strict processes, thereby improving income and life for farmers. To date, Traphaco has created 8 medicinal herb growing areas that meet standards. Sustainable development has enabled the enterprise to create oriental medicinal products that meet standards, develop stably and sustainably, and are trusted by consumers.
